sexing a kitten

I have inherited a female tabby who was preggers when I first got her, she delivered 3 kits 2 of which have been rehomed with my son and his wife and one which Ive kept. I thought it was a female but now not so sure as the mum is now trying to get the kitten to mate with her. The kitten is now almost 10 weeks old. So I think it may be a male as the mum would surly not try to get a female to mate with her?
Any thoughts on this?

If she has just had kittens and she is rubbing herself against the kitten she is probsbly coming back in season so the best thing is wait for this season to finish and get her speyed as its taking too much out of her to have another litter so soon as she should in my eyes and others only have one litter per year. but good luck on whatever you decide to do.
